.NET Developer - Contract Opportunity Location: Darwin, NT (Remote work considered) Contract Duration: Until 29 May 2026 Application Deadline: 19 September 2025, 2:00 PM ACST Clearance Required: National Police Clearance About the Role We are seeking a highly skilled .NET Developer to join a dynamic digital transformation initiative focused on building a bespoke tax revenue management system. This is a fantastic opportunity to contribute to a high-value, multi-year ICT program supporting core frontline services. You'll work closely with a collaborative team including Business Analysts, Developers, and a Technical Lead, reporting directly to the Project Manager. The role offers the chance to make a meaningful impact while working in a supportive and innovative environment. Key Responsibilities Attend daily stand-ups, sprint planning, and technical workshops. Develop high-quality code aligned with project standards. Interpret user stories and liaise with BAs to clarify requirements. Respond promptly to communications from the Project Manager and Tech Lead. Document testing steps in plain English and write unit tests as needed. Demonstrate developed code to stakeholders and ensure maintainability. Collaborate with business and technical subject matter experts. Essential Skills & Experience Proficiency in C# .NET (.NET Core preferred), or Java. Strong experience with Visual Studio, SQL Server, and JavaScript frameworks. Web development expertise (HTML/CSS/JavaScript/TypeScript, vueJS). Familiarity with .NET SPA and ORM frameworks (Entity Framework, Linq2DB). Experience with WebAPI, IIS, and Atlassian tools (Bitbucket, Jira, Bamboo). Solid understanding of system architecture, database design, and network principles. Knowledge of basic security concepts. Desirable Skills Experience with WPF/XAML, SPA, REST/SOAP/MQ services. Understanding of Dependency Injection and continuous integration. Ability to write and interpret technical documentation. Familiarity with VM infrastructure, environment setup, and DNS. Strong grasp of layered system architecture and security implementation. Deliverables High-quality code delivered to agreed standards and sprint schedules. Clear documentation and testing protocols. Active participation in team collaboration and stakeholder engagement. Additional Information Ideally you will be living in Darwin, be willing to relocate to Darwin, or work remotely. Must provide a current National Police Clearance. Responses must include CV, selection criteria response, and signed acknowledgement documents.